The "Regnante" is the fruit of one of the historic wineries of western Sicily. The origins of the Rallo estate date back to the mid-nineteenth century when it was famous for the production of Marsala. Today it is managed by the Vesco family, who run the vineyards under organic farming and produce territorial wines with the main native Sicilian grape varieties. The Perricone vineyards are about ten years old and are located in Patti Piccolo, within the municipality of Alcamo. They are cultivated at an altitude of 200 meters above sea level, with a south-southeast exposure, on predominantly sandy soils. Manual harvesting takes place during the month of September, and the healthiest and ripest bunches are sent for fermentation in stainless steel tanks at a controlled temperature of 22-24 °C, with maceration on the skins for two or three weeks, depending on the characteristics of the vintage. Before bottling, the wine ages for a few months in French oak barrels.
The red Perricone "Regnante," made by the Rallo winery, is the perfect bottle to approach and understand the typical characteristics of this ancient native grape variety of western Sicily, once primarily used to produce Marsala Rosso. In the glass, it presents a dark ruby red color with slight purple reflections. Fragrant and intense, it reveals itself to the nose with aromas of small berries, currant, blueberry, sour cherry, hints of soft spices, of herbs of the aromatic herbs of the Mediterranean scrub and licorice root. With good structure and aromatic persistence, it has a lively tannic texture and ripe, rich fruit. The finish is of good length and freshness.
